A Simple Consumer Guide to Choosing a Reliable Baby Diaper Seller

Buying diapers may seem like a routine task, but choosing the right seller can make a big difference in your baby’s comfort, skin health, and your overall spending. With so many brands and shops available—both online and offline—many parents are unsure how to evaluate diaper sellers effectively.
This short guide outlines the key points to consider before making a purchase.

1. Look at Material Transparency
A good diaper seller should clearly provide information about:
- The topsheet and backsheet material
- Whether the diaper is fragrance-free
- SAP and pulp quality
- Safety certifications
Sellers who openly list their materials are often more trustworthy and aligned with safety standards.
2. Check Absorbency and Leak Protection Claims
Diapers vary in performance. Before choosing a seller, look for details such as:
- Absorption capacity
- Night-use or day-use classification
- Leak guard design
- Fit and waist elasticity
If the seller cannot explain the structure or performance features, it may indicate limited product knowledge or lower-quality sourcing.
3. Review Return Policies and Feedback
A reliable seller usually provides:
- Clear return or exchange policies
- Consistent customer reviews
- Real user photos
- Verified ratings
Customer feedback offers practical insights into comfort, fit, and durability.
4. Compare Price to Quality
Low price should not be the only factor.
Parents should consider:
- Cost per piece
- Whether the diaper is premium or economy grade
- Bulk purchase options
- Availability of trial packs
Sellers offering extremely low prices without explanation may be using cheaper materials.
5. Choose Sellers With Stable Supply
Good sellers work with established factories and offer:
- Consistent stock
- No sudden price jumps
- Updated production batches
- Reliable packaging quality
This ensures you get the same performance every time you reorder.
6. For Long-Term Use, Know the Source

LiFePO4 Voltage Charts Explained: Navigating 3.2V, 12V, 24V, and 48V Batteries

LiFePO4 (Lithium Iron Phosphate) batteries have gained significant traction in various industries due to their high energy density, long cycle life, and enhanced safety features compared to traditional lithium-ion batteries. Understanding the voltage charts associated with LiFePO4 batteries is crucial for optimizing their performance and ensuring compatibility with different applications.
Understanding LiFePO4 Battery Basics
LiFePO4 batteries are a type of lithium-ion battery that utilizes lithium iron phosphate as the cathode material. This chemistry offers several advantages, including high thermal stability, low risk of thermal runaway, and excellent cycle life. LiFePO4 batteries are renowned for their stable voltage characteristics throughout the discharge cycle, making them ideal for applications requiring consistent power delivery.
Voltage Ratings and Chart Interpretation
LiFePO4 batteries come in various voltage ratings, with common options being 3.2V, 12V, 24V, and 48V. Understanding the voltage ratings and interpreting the associated charts is essential for selecting the right battery for a specific application. Explaining voltage ratings: 3.2V, 12V, 24V, and 48V
- 3.2V cells: These cells are commonly used in single-cell applications or can be combined in series to achieve higher voltages. The voltage chart for a 3.2V cell typically illustrates the discharge curve over the battery’s capacity range.
- 12V batteries: Comprising multiple cells connected in series, 12V LiFePO4 batteries are widely used in small-scale applications such as solar energy storage, marine, and recreational vehicles. The voltage chart for a 12V battery demonstrates the combined discharge characteristics of the individual cells.
- 24V batteries: Often used in medium-scale applications like electric vehicles, backup power systems, and industrial equipment, 24V LiFePO4 batteries offer higher power output and energy storage capacity. The voltage chart for a 24V battery provides insights into its performance under various load conditions.
- 48V batteries: Suitable for large-scale applications such as telecommunications, data centers, and grid energy storage, 48V LiFePO4 batteries deliver substantial power and energy reserves. The voltage chart for a 48V battery showcases its stability and efficiency across different operating parameters.
Factors Affecting Voltage Performance
Several factors influence the voltage performance of LiFePO4 batteries, including load characteristics, temperature effects, and state of charge (SOC). Understanding these factors is crucial for predicting battery behavior and optimizing system design.
- Load characteristics: The voltage output of a LiFePO4 battery varies depending on the magnitude and type of load connected to it. High-current loads may cause voltage droop, impacting the battery’s effective capacity and overall performance.
- Temperature effects: Temperature plays a significant role in battery voltage regulation. LiFePO4 batteries exhibit different voltage behaviors at varying temperatures, with higher temperatures typically leading to higher voltages and vice versa.
- State of charge (SOC): The state of charge, representing the remaining capacity of the battery, influences its voltage output. As the battery discharges, its voltage gradually decreases, providing a reliable indicator of its remaining energy reserves.

CBD industry: market trends and opportunities for 2026

Introduction
Over the past decade, the CBD (cannabidiol) industry has grown from an alternative wellness niche into a global market with strong economic impact. Once confined to small wellness shops and early adopters, CBD products are now found in pharmacies, supermarkets, and online platforms across the world.
Driven by shifting regulations, increased consumer awareness, and rapid e-commerce expansion, the global CBD market is expected to continue its steady growth toward 2026 – creating new opportunities for investors, manufacturers, and retailers.

The global expansion of CBD
The mainstream acceptance of CBD reflects a broader consumer movement toward natural, plant-based wellness. North America remains the largest market, but Europe has become the fastest-growing region due to progressive regulation and consumer interest in sustainable health solutions.
In Asia-Pacific, markets such as Japan and South Korea are opening cautiously, while Latin America continues to grow through local hemp cultivation and export. Across these regions, CBD is gaining recognition as a versatile ingredient for health, cosmetics, and food industries.
The global CBD market could reach 22.05 billion USD by 2030, as innovation, legislation, and e-commerce continue to drive growth.
Main trends shaping the CBD industry
Product diversification
The CBD industry has moved far beyond oils and tinctures. Today, consumers can find CBD-infused skincare, beverages, sports recovery formulas, pet products, and even functional foods. The future points toward more convenient and targeted solutions – from nano-enhanced drops to pre-measured capsules and patches designed for steady absorption.
Regulation and standardisation
Governments worldwide are gradually establishing clearer regulations for CBD extraction, labelling, and distribution. Within the European Union, harmonised standards could significantly expand cross-border trade, ensuring higher safety and transparency for consumers.
The rise of e-commerce
E-commerce remains the backbone of the CBD industry. Online retailers have become key in educating consumers, providing access to lab-tested products, and building trust through transparency.
Today, shoppers can safely buy CBD online from any region in the globe from the comfort of their homes.
Sustainability and transparency
Eco-conscious consumers increasingly demand traceability and sustainability. CBD companies are responding by adopting organic farming, recyclable packaging, and carbon-neutral operations – trends that will shape brand reputation in the coming years.
Innovation and technology
Technological progress continues to transform the CBD sector. Advanced extraction techniques like CO₂ supercritical methods improve purity, while AI-driven personalisation helps brands offer product recommendations tailored to each customer’s wellness profile.
Market outlook for 2026
As the industry matures, we can expect a shift from early adopters to mainstream consumers. CBD is moving from a wellness supplement to an integrated lifestyle product, appearing in everything from skincare routines to functional beverages.
By 2026, analysts anticipate the market will consolidate, with fewer but stronger players dominating through quality, transparency, and innovation. This creates opportunities for tech-driven retailers, sustainable producers, and cross-border e-commerce platforms.
Challenges ahead
Despite its growth, the industry still faces challenges. Legal uncertainty persists in some markets, and over-saturation has led to inconsistent product quality. Building consumer trust through education, transparency, and reliable testing remains crucial.
Scientific research will also play a vital role in validating health claims and ensuring responsible marketing.
Conclusion
The rise of the CBD industry marks one of the most significant wellness trends of the decade. By 2026, the sector will be more mature, more regulated, and more innovative – opening opportunities for entrepreneurs, investors, and digital retailers alike.
As consumer demand for natural health solutions grows, CBD stands at the crossroads of wellness, technology, and sustainability – a clear example of how modern industries evolve around transparency and trust.
